There is no limit to your potential growth in this role. Start with this initial brief:

  • Create an inspiring game vision and own major facets of the design, such as, core game mechanics and overarching game features. 

  • Develop prototypes and iterate to ensure designs are on point before going into full production

  • Iterate and evolve designs, based on regular playtesting and community feedback

  • Use qualitative and quantitative methods to validate and improve work

  • Re-master the player experience and collaborate with Live-Community Designers and Community Members alike.

Qualifications

  • 6+ years of experience working as a designer with medium-large teams in the video game industry

  • Experience working in a fast-paced, agile environment

  • Have led a design team of at least 5 game designers

  • Experience using MS Office, JIRA, Notion, and other design tools 

  • Experience with all aspects of game design discipline: concept, game progression, interface, monetization, and retention

  • Pride in creating a high-quality, addictive and social game feature-sets

  • Strong critical thinking skills.

  • Strong verbal and written communication skills, with an ability to organize game design workflows from start to finish

  • Experience or knowledge in the crypto space is a plus

  • Experience in a startup environment is a plus
